SOFT STARTERS<br />

3.5 Selection <strong>Guide</strong>lines<br />

Considerations<br />

The following information is required to select the starter appropriately. This information is required regardless of<br />

whether you are integrating an IP00 soft starter into a custom-built enclosure or choosing a complete soft starter<br />

panel option.<br />

Operating voltage (U)<br />

Operating current (I)<br />

Expected start current (I STR )<br />

Expected start time (t STR )<br />

Expected stop time (t STP )<br />

Ambient temperature (T A )<br />

Altitude (Alt)<br />

Switchgear requirements<br />

Incoming and motor supply configuration<br />

Customer specific requirements<br />

Operating <strong>Voltage</strong>, U (kV)<br />

Information IP00 Soft Starter Soft Starter Panel<br />

Operating voltage is the voltage (kV) of the network where the equipment is installed, and is the line voltage applied<br />

across the soft starter's power terminals L1, L2, L3.<br />

The operating voltage will dictate the rated voltage U r (kV) for the equipment to be used.<br />

AuCom solutions are designed to conform to the insulation requirements of IEC 62271-1, where:<br />

the power frequency withstand voltage U d (kV rms, 1 minute) simulates high level voltage surges on the<br />

main supply line at standard frequency;<br />

the rated impulse withstand voltage U p (kV peak) simulates a high level voltage transient induced on the<br />

main supply from a lightning strike. This is a 1.2/50 s transient wave.<br />

Operating Current, I (A)<br />

The maximum operating current (I) of a soft starter installation is the full load current (FLC) of the motor.<br />

The soft starter's rated current I r (A) must be equal to or greater than the motor FLC after considering the following<br />

operating parameters:<br />

I STR expected start current (percentage of motor FLC)<br />

t STR expected start time (seconds)<br />

t STP expected stop time (seconds)<br />

SPH starts per hour<br />

T A ambient temperature (degrees celsius)<br />

Alt installation altitude (metres)<br />

Expected start current and time can be based on typical requirements for a particular load, or can be calculated using<br />

a fully engineered solution. AuCom uses a purpose-designed selection software to select appropriate soft starter<br />

models.<br />
